W. Neil Rogers worked for the Tennessee Eastman Corporation at the Y-12 Plant.
F. C. Armistead worked for the Union Carbide & Carbon Corporation.
G. Robert Gunther-Mohr joined the Manhattan Project in 1944. Mohr worked on the top secret polonium trigger being developed for the plutonium bomb at the Monsanto Chemical Company in Dayton, Ohio.
